Songs
- Frida - Sora to Umi to Niji no Yume (空と海と虹の夢)
- Translation: "Dreams of Sky, Sea, and Rainbows"
- Gas-O - Chemical Love
- Hamm/Burger Dog - I luv hamburgers
- Heat - 2 Bad
- Hiro - The Natural Playboy
- Kelly - Transform
- Kitty N - Aozora no KNIFE (Bust a Move Edit) (青空のknife)
- Translation: "Knife of the Blue Skies"
- NA Release - Bust a Groove
- Pinky - I know
- Shorty/Columbo - Waratte pon (笑ってぽん)
- Translation: "Crack a Smile"
- NA Release - Shorty and the EZ Mouse
- Strike - Power
- Capoeira - Uwasa no KAPOERA (噂のカポエラ)
- Translation: "The Rumored Capoeira"
- NA Release - CAPOEIRA
- Robo-Z - Flyin to your soul
Additionally, a remix of Aozora no KNIFE (titled "blue knife (start G move mix)" on the Japanese soundtrack) was used as the opening theme for the game. A different remix, "blue knife dream (orchestra stall mix)", was used during the ending credits.
